Job Title:: HR/Payroll Specialist:
General Description:: The HR/Payroll Specialist will be responsible for processing payroll and supporting administrative HR functions for our research centers. Will utilize a variety of software programs and portals to maintain employee benefits and data. Will be responsible for processing payroll; processing new hire paperwork; personnel records keeping; benefit administration; processing invoices from third party vendors; and providing general support to our employees. Position will report directly to the HR Manager.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S: :
- Will be responsible for processing semi-monthly payroll for the company, including hourly and salary employees, and ensuring the company's payroll process is in compliance with all State and Federal payroll practices.
- Reconcile discrepancies of payroll data such as timecards, leave requests, and payroll deductions, to ensure accuracy and adherence to procedures prior to submitting payroll for processing.
- Keep records of payroll reports, such as job costing report, quarterly report and year-end report.
- Will be responsible for year-end payroll processing, such as timely distribution of W-2's and 1095-C
- Process year-round and open enrollment benefit enrollment and changes for employees. Will assist with Open Enrollment meeting and related administrative tasks.
- Reconcile monthly invoices and submit to internal OA system to ensure timely payment processing.
- Will be responsible for running employee background check and pre-employment testing.
- Responsible for entering I-9's via E-Verify and filing I-9 documents.
- Responsible for keeping employee files current with relevant paperwork.
- Respond to and resolve HR/benefits/payroll related issues and questions.
- Participate in weekly HR meeting.
- Maintain current knowledge of HR/benefits/payroll related State, Federal and company policies and procedures.
- May assist HR manager in new hire orientation, on-boarding meetings, and prepare onboarding material for newly hired employees.
- May assist the recruiting function with screening resumes and setting up interviews.
- This position will support the HR Manager daily and perform other related duties as required and assigned.
REQUIRED K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S, and ABILITIES::
- Must be detail oriented, organized and efficient in completing related tasks.
- Must have strong customer service skills. Must have the ability to establish and maintain courteous and professional relationships with employees and vendors.
- Must demonstrate good written and oral communications.
- Ability to prioritize and work independently.
- Must be reliable and dependable, diligent and on-time for work.
- Must work safely and complete company required training.
- Must be able to use independent judgement and discretion on issues that may be sensitive or confidential in nature.
MINIMUM REQUIRED EDUCATION, CREDENTIALS, LICENSES and EXPERIENCE: :
- Must have an Associate or Bachelor's Degree in Human Resources or related field (from an accredited school.
- 2+ years Human Resources related experience is preferred.
- Must have at least 1+ years of hands-on experience running full-cycle payroll on a HRIS, such as SAP, Paychex, ADP, Workday, or similar.
- Must have proficiency with Microsoft Suite including Excel, Word, and PowerPoint.
- Must be able to travel by personal vehicle to other locations (within Houston/Katy) when required.
- Must be legally eligible to work in the United States
- No relocation provided
